TRAP FIELD is a minimalist memory game set on a growing minefield. Each level shows a grid of covered tiles. Your goal is to reveal only the safe tiles and avoid the hidden mines. The game tests pattern recall, concentration, and quick decision making.

Gameplay is simple and direct. The round begins with a brief reveal of safe tiles. After they hide, tap or click tiles you believe are safe. Each correct pick advances your progress. A wrong pick ends the run or the level depending on the mode. As you progress, the grid grows and the number of mines increases to raise the challenge.

The game uses clear, low distraction visuals to keep focus on memory. Sessions are fast and addictive, making TRAP FIELD ideal for short play sessions and repeated attempts to beat your best score. The mechanics are easy to learn and reward careful observation and pattern memory.

Scoring emphasizes streaks and level completion. Players can track progress by level number and highest cleared grid. The pace and difficulty scale make TRAP FIELD suitable for casual players and anyone who wants to sharpen short term memory with a quick online game.
